Select the Right Material



Choosing the ideal product for your cooking area island legs is crucial in making certain both sturdiness and visual charm. Different products use unique benefits, and the option commonly mirrors your layout choices and practical demands.


Wood is a prominent option, offering warmth and flexibility. It can be stained or painted to match your cooking area style, making it versatile to numerous designs, from rustic to modern. Timber might need regular upkeep to maintain its appearance and integrity.

Steel, on the other hand, offers a modern-day, industrial feeling. Stainless steel or functioned iron legs are extremely durable and resistant to damage, making them ideal for high-traffic locations. They can additionally offer a sleek, minimal look that enhances a selection of design appearances.


If you look for an one-of-a-kind touch, think about acrylic or glass materials. They can produce an impression of room and lightness in your cooking area, making them a superb choice for smaller areas - Legs For Kitchen Island. However, these options may call for cautious handling and maintenance to prevent scratches.


Eventually, the material you pick must align with your kitchen area's overall style, making sure that the legs offer both practical and decorative objectives.


Think About Elevation and Percentages



When developing a kitchen island, elevation and percentages play a critical role in making sure functionality and convenience. The typical height for a kitchen area island generally ranges from 36 to 42 inches, lining up with conventional counter heights or bar heights, specifically. This measurement is essential for harmonizing with bordering counter tops and feceses, allowing ease of use throughout meal prep work and social interactions.


Furthermore, the island's percentages need to complement the overall cooking area layout. Take into consideration the ratio in between the island's size and size, guaranteeing it gives adequate surface area without crowding the kitchen.


Additionally, the elevation of the legs or base can influence the aesthetic appeal and capability. Taller legs may offer a much more modern-day, airy feeling, while shorter ones can evoke a standard, grounded look. Ultimately, thoroughly considering height and percentages will lead to a cooking area island that is both visually enticing and functionally efficient, enhancing the general design of the space.
